Hours: Outdoor art is accessible 24 hours a day. Most indoor art is available Monday through Friday, 8 a.m. to 5 p.m.
Iowa State University's "Museum Without Walls".   ISU's public art collection contains more than 200 major works of art. The collection began in the 1930s when Grant Wood designed murals for the college library. Artist-in-resident, sculptor Christian Petersen created 12 large public sculptures for the campus from 1934 to 1955, and since enactment of Iowa's Art in State Building Program, ISU has added many more works of art. A Guild to the Art on Campus Collection, including a self-guided walking tour, is available for $1.00 through the University Museums office.

Bemis Center for Contemporary Art is an internationally-recognized art organization founded by artists in 1981 and dedicated to the support of a wide variety of artistic research. This is accomplished by providing long term residencies, monthly stipends, and abundant work space to artists from all over the world. Through an exhibition program, off-site installations and community lectures, the Bemis provides a forum for experimentation and exploration of new ideas. Programs are housed in two urban warehouses and half block of open urban property. Art 4 Omaha, a public art initiative, is designed to bring the best in contemporary art directly to the public. The Bemis Underground curatorial residency program offers curators in the region the opportunity to present projects in the basement level gallery.

Iowa's first art museum. Neo-classical design completed in 1932 in a park setting. Superb mid-20th century American collection, 16th to 20th century European and American master prints, Oriental textiles, 19th and 20th century African sculptures, and regional collection. Traveling exhibitions. Learning opportunities for all arts disciplines, special arts events and arts education workshops and classes.

In 1992, Legion Arts opened CSPS, a contemporary arts center located in a renovated, Czech social hall near downtown Cedar Rapids. Since then CSPS has become an outstanding regional venue for art, music, dance and theatre from across the US and other countries. In addition to CSPS, Legion Arts exhibits and arts events take place at the Osada apartment complex and other community locations. Neighborhood Arts Project: Through as series of local partnerships, Legion Arts is bringing artists and community groups together to address common concerns in innovative ways. Eventually many of these activities will be based at the Paul Engle Center for Neighborhood Arts, located in a renovated corner grocery, and the result of a partnership between Legion Arts, MidAmerica Housing Partnership, and the Wellington Heights Neighborhood Association. The Paul Engle Center is set to open in late 1999 or early 2000. Tractor: Legion Arts encourages the imaginative exploration of contemporary ideas and experience through discussions, lectures, publications and conferences. These activities include a series of Common Ground artists conferences during the 1990s, as well as Tractor, a quarterly magazine of Iowa arts and culture that provides news, commentary and reviews from across the state.

The Des Moines Art Center is housed in a beautifully integrated structure designed by 3 internationally recognized architects (Eliel Saarinen, I.M. Pei, Richard Meier). Des Moines Art Center actively collects major works of the 19th and 20th century. Recognized masterworks may be seen in paintings by Bacon, Cassette, Dubuffet, Johns, Monet, Kiefer, Rauschenberg and Stella; and sculptures by Rodin, Moore, Arp, Brancusi, Smith, Oldenburg, Hesse and Judd. The Des Moines Art Center initiates exhibits of national and international significance and hosts exhibits that are organized by other institutions. The Education Department offers studio classes for adults and children. Restaurant and museum shop.

Nebraska's only general fine arts museum, Joslyn features work from antiquity to the present with an emphasis on 19th and 20th century European and American art. Joslyn is also noted for its collection of Western American art. Nov 1994 marked the opening of Josyln's addition, the 58,000 square ft Scott Pavillion, featuring 7 new galleries for special exhibitions and collections. The Museum's beautiful Art Deco structure provides the perfect setting for a variety of special exhibitions as well as year-round music and lecture programs.

The Muscatine Art Center is housed in the 1908 Musser Mansion, which features many distinctive architectural details of the Edwardian period, and the contemporary Stanley Gallery, which features changing art exhibitions. Works in the permanent collection include outstanding examples of the decorative arts, paperweights, oriental carpets, American art pottery, and furniture. The art center grounds include a Japanese garden complete with pagodas and bridges.

This 1901 structure was built as a fire station, later became the city hall and police station, and now is an art gallery. Nationally-known artist Rose Frantzen, who has been featured in American Artist, Southwest Art, and Art Talk magazines, has original oil paintings on display. Portrait, landscape and still-life works shown are changed frequently as the works are sold all over the country. The artist is a Maquoketa, Iowa native and has a studio on the second floor. The gallery located on the main floor has an annual opening show of the artist's new works. Sculpture, scenic photography, and pottery along with paintings are shown throughout the year. This gallery was the recipient of the 2001 Tourism and the Arts Award from Iowa Group Travel and the Iowa Division of Tourism.

The Waterloo Museum of Art conducts a full museum program with an emphasis on the Permanent Collection featuring mid-west art including works by Grant Wood, Marvin Cone and Thomas Hart Benton, American decorative arts and folk arts with the largest public collection of Haitian art in the United States. The Museum also offers an interactive youth gallery with a changing cultural theme, a museum shop, performances, lectures, school programs, classes, workshops and special events.

The Westbrook Artists' Site (WAS) is an artist operated venue for contemporary exhibits and artistic investigations. It opened in 1995, with annual evolving exhibits running from June through October. Artists often work on the 450 acre site that features a varied landscape, renovated barn and corn crib. WAS feature emerging and established artists from throughout the U.S. Located 35 miles south of Des Moines, 3 miles SE of Winterset next to the Holliwell Covered Bridge.
